Setting IP address

First, you have to set up an IP address for network printing and 

managements. In most cases a new IP address will be automatically 

assigned by a DHCP (Dynamic Host Configuration Protocol) server located 

on the network.
In a few situations the IP address must be set manually. This is called a 

static IP and is often required in corporate Intranets for security reasons.

DHCP IP assignment

: Connect your machine to the network, and wait a 

few minutes for the DHCP server to assign an IP address to the 

machine. Then, print the 

Network Configuration Report

 as explained 

above. If the report shows that the IP address has changed, the 

assignment was successful. You will see the new IP address in the 

report.

Static IP assignment

: Use SetIP program to change the IP address 

from your computer. If your machine has a control panel, you can also 

change IP address using the machine's control panel.

In an office environment, we recommend that you contact a network 

administrator to set IP address for you.

IPv4 setting using SetIP Program (Windows)

This program is for manually setting the network IP address of your 

machine using its MAC address to communicate with the machine. A 

MAC address is the hardware serial number of the network interface and 

can be found in the 

Network Configuration Report

.

Before using SetIP program, disable the computer firewall by performing 

the following steps.

1.

Open 

Control Panel

.

2.

Double-click 

Security Center

.

3.

Click 

Windows Firewall

.

4.

Disable the firewall.

Installing the program

1.

Insert the Printer Software CD-ROM provided with your machine. 

When the driver CD runs automatically, close that window.

2.

Start Windows Explorer and open the X drive (X represents your 

CD-ROM drive).

3.

Double-click 

Application

 > 

SetIP

.

4.

Double-click 

Setup.exe

 to install this program.

5.

Select a language, then click 

Next

.

6.

Follow the instructions in the window and complete the installation.

Starting the program

1.

Connect your machine to the network with a network cable.

2.

Turn on the machine.

3.

From the Windows 

Start

 menu, select 

All Programs

 > 

Samsung 

Printers

 > 

SetIP

 > 

SetIP

.

4.

Click on the 

 icon (third from left) in the SetIP window to open the 

TCP/IP configuration window.

5.

Enter the machine’s new information into the configuration window 

as follows. In a corporate intranet, you may need to have this 

information assigned by a network manager before proceeding.

MAC Address

: Find the machine’s MAC address from the 

Network Configuration Report

 and enter it without the colons. 

For example, 00:15:99:29:51:A8 becomes 0015992951A8.

IP Address

: Enter a new IP address for your printer.

For example, if your computer’s IP address is 192.168.1.150, 

enter 192.168.1.X (X is number between 1 and 254 other than 

the computer’s address).

Subnet Mask

: Enter a Subnet Mask.

Default Gateway

: Enter a Default Gateway.

6.

Click 

Apply

, and then click 

OK

. The machine will automatically print 

the 

Network Configuration Report

. Confirm that all the settings are 

correct.

7.

Click 

Exit

 to close the SetIP program.

8.

If necessary, restart the computer’s firewall.
